A leading global automation solutions provider is seeking an experienced Senior OpenText Cloud Service Automation (CSA)/Operations Orchestration (OO) Subject Matter Expert for a 12-month contract in Greater London. The role involves designing and refactoring OpenText workflows, driving VM life cycle automation, and implementing API integrations.
The ideal candidate has proven expertise with OpenText CSA/OO, along with a solid background in API integration and VM life cycle automation in a hybrid environment.
